Thirty-day testing period. Upon substantial completion of the scope
of work, a thirty-day testing period shall begin. The contractor shall
hold a meeting with the PennDOT Traffic Unit, the Township Traffic
Engineer, and the Director of Public Works to begin the thirty-day
testing period. During this time period, the contractor must commence
repairs for signal flash or blackout within two hours of notification
by the Township. Also, the contractor must correct all failures by
repairing or replacing malfunctioning parts or equipment or faulty
workmanship, regardless of the cause, within 24 hours after having
been notified by the Township. In addition, during this time period
the contractor must guarantee the satisfactory in-service operation
of mechanical and electrical equipment, related components, signing,
pavement markings, and the controller assembly, regardless of the
cause for unsatisfactory operation. After correcting failures for
any reason, the thirty-day testing period shall be restarted.
